Cause of Bee Infestation
How did bees get lured on top of your roof in the first place?
You see, bees follow their instincts as they are looking for a good place to build a nest. They need a place that is protected from predators and elements.
You would most probably pick a hollow log, a tree that has a wide window, or a room between rocks. The space under your roof and inside your walls gives a great nesting place for bees that is safe from most threats.
Why You Should Get Rid of the Bees
Your Housemates Might Be Allergic
Bee allergy is a thing, and it’s more common than you think. There are people with such serious allergies to bees that a simple sting can die. It is important to do the right thing to do not have bees at home if there is a person in your family who has a bee allergy.
Seeing that bees are disposed of is important to save them from ending up in the emergency room.
They Might Sting You and Other People
Another harmful effect of ignoring beehive infestations is that it can sting anyone.
Many of us have experienced the touch of a bee at least once in our lives. If you have a bee nest or hive near your home, the chances of you and your family getting stung increase.
Some bee stings are greater than some. The position of the hive will also boost the risk of the children or animals getting numerous bee stings.
